A rectangular vessel has two contact surfaces with different materials, iron and copper.
The results show that the maximum stress with 112.5 MPa is distributed on the contact surface between the different materials.
Because of the different materials’ expansions, there is stress concentration on the contact surface.
In some special areas, two or more different materials may be used within contact parts for vessel design.
The maximum stress is 112.3 MPa, distributed on the contact surface between the upper plates with different materials.

Cold-sieving of recycled materials: Break the mixture into pieces, take enough samples by using method of quartering, then do the sieving.
Hot-sieving (135℃~145℃) of recycled materials: Take enough sample by using method of quartering, do the sieving after pre-heating.
While it is sieving, roll the materials lightly to fully disperse agglomerate.
Then roll the materials lightly to fully disperse agglomerate.

As the project increases, enlarge of size, advance of technologies and competition, the task of materials procurement and management has become increasingly important.
Materials are a prerequisite for project implementation, materials procurement cycle and quality of materials is directly related to the progress and quality of construction projects, the successful completion of the project can effectively protect [5].
In the construction cost, total cost of construction materials accounted for about 60%-70%, so a direct materials procurement and management related to project profits.
